I want to help you in what I can, so this is what I found. First, it would be nice if you had the option to exit the game (I couldn't find it). The options within the scene it's very original, but I would draw a window or someting instead of leaving them in a white rectangle.
The text in red color is not de best option for me, maybe you can put some box to hold the text (not full opacity, maybe 80%, depending of the color of the box you choose). I understand the reason why the text overlaps when you fail, but I strongly recommend put the repeated lines in a slightly different color (for example, if you have the text in black, you can put the rest in different shades of gray), it's ok make it difficult to read, but not unreadable (It happens if you fail a lot, you miss the rest of the story, and I think that this is not the point in a game with story). And, I would look for a typography with more personality instead of the classic sans serif font.
When you have to answer the question, on the submit button it says "button", you can put "Go" or "Try", "buttons" looks like a false text. And to go from one day to the next (if you are successful), you naturally click on the screen, but I found that you have to press "Enter", if you want that the players do that they need to know it, or change it for mouse click instead of using the keyboard.
